iShares MSCI Global Metals & Mining Producers ETF
Cboe: PICK
The iShares MSCI Global Metals & Mining Producers ETF seeks
to track the investment results of the MSCI ACWI Select Metals & Mining
Producers ex Gold and Silver Investable Market Index (IMI) (the Underlying
Index), which has been developed by MSCI Inc. (the Index Provider or MSCI)
to measure the combined performance of equity securities of companies in both
developed and emerging markets that are primarily involved in the extraction or
production of diversified metals, the production of aluminum or steel, and in
the mining of precious metals and minerals (excluding gold and silver) . MSCI
begins with the MSCI ACWI Investable Market Index (IMI), and then selects
securities of companies that are primarily focused on extraction and production
of aluminum, steel and diversified metals and mining. The Underlying Index may
include large-, mid- or small-capitalization companies.

About iShares
iShares is the global product leader in exchange traded funds with over 600 funds globally across equities, fixed income and commodities, which trade on 20 exchanges worldwide. The iShares Funds are bought and sold like common stocks on securities exchanges. The iShares Funds are attractive to many individual and institutional investors and financial intermediaries because of their relative low cost and trading flexibility. Investors can purchase and sell shares through any brokerage firm, financial advisor, or online broker, and hold the funds in any type of brokerage account. The iShares customer base consists of the institutional segment of pension plans and fund managers, as well as the retail segment of financial advisors and high net worth individuals.
